In 742 men of Aquitaine and Alemannia were in revolt; in 743 Odilo, duke of Bavaria, led his men into battle; in 744 the Saxons rebelled, in 745 Aquitaine, and in 746 Alemannia, the latter two for the second time. Pepin II assumed control of the office of mayor of the palace in Austrasia, Neustria, and Burgundy, thereby beginning a de facto reunification of the kingdom of the Franks. After several years of warfare Pippin defeated the Frisians on his northeastern border (689) and married his son Grimoald to Theodelind, daughter of the Frisian chief Radbod. truth of the matter, years later when she was acting as married at Auxerre in 863.Judith was first husband, Baldwin I of Flanders, Judith's children Corrections? Pepin died suddenly at the age of 79 on 16 December 714, at Jupille (in modern Belgium). together with Amatus had already established Remiremont of Arnoald, Bishop of Metz, son of Ansbertus.On brother, Henry I of France, the guardianship of his A balanced, medium-bodied cigar that delivers notes of coffee, nuts, and chocolate. Pepin was in total control of Aquitaine until 841 when he went to his uncle Lothair I's aid at the Battle of Fontenoy (a year after his aging grandfather died at age 62). Pippin was granted Aquitaine in July 814 and was recognized as king in 817, though it was clear that he was to remain subordinate to his elder brother, Lothar, the heir to the imperial title. Those of Pepis children who survived him had brief, ephemeral reigns and failed to cope with the political and economic crises that arose as the 6th dynasty ended. Pippin II, also spelled Pepin, byname Pippin of Herstal, French Ppin d'Hristal, (died Dec. 16, 714, Jupille, near Lige [now in Belgium]), ruler of the Franks (687-714), the first of the great Carolingian mayors of the palace. cities in return for giving military aid to the Swanhild. Since Pippin controlled the magnates and was the de facto ruler, he made the Carolingian name royal in law as well as fact. After a meeting with Pope Stephen II at Ponthion, Pepin forced the Lombard king to return property seized from the Church. Pepin, sometimes called Pepin II and Pepin the Middle, was the grandson and namesake of Pepin I the Elder through the marriage of Pepin I's daughter Begga to Ansegisel. Although unquestionably one of the most powerful and successful rulers of his time, Pepin's reign is largely overshadowed by that of his more famous son, Charlemagne. During the anti-German atmosphere of World War I, George V declared by royal proclamation (July 17, 1917) that all descendants of Queen Victoria in the male line who were also British subjects would adopt the surname Windsor.
